Boyz II Men Join Colorado Symphony June 5th

Experience Boyz II Men mega-hits "End of the Road," "On Bended Knee," "I'll Make Love to You" and much more in magical night with Colorado Symphony

Boyz II Men will soon be making beautiful music in Denver – symphonic music, that is. The best-selling R&B group of all time is teaming up with the Colorado Symphony for a one-night-only concert that kicks off a series of collaborations between the orchestra and some of the biggest pop/rock names of all time. The Boyz II Men – Colorado Symphony concert opens at 7:30 p.m. on Sunday, June 5 at Denver's Boettcher Concert Hall, with presenters promising concertgoers won't be disappointed: The set list includes "End of the Road," "On Bended Knee," "4 Seasons of Loneliness" and "I'll Make Love to You." This is a rare orchestral collaboration for Boyz II Men members Nathan Morris, Wanya Morris and Shawn Stockman, and the 79-member Colorado Symphony, which has a successful track record of filling concert halls with artists you wouldn't normally see alongside a full orchestra. Fans can expect Boyz II Men to seamlessly blend their unforgettable melodies and and a capella harmonies with the lush, majestic sounds of the orchestra, led by crowd-favorite, resident conductor Scott O'Neil.
